11. Protein disulfide isomerase : function and mechanism in oxidative protein folding
Sammanfattning : The formation of native intramolecular disulfide bonds is critical for the folding and stability of many secreted proteins. This process involves oxidation of protein thiols to form disulfide bonds as well as rearrangement of any non-native disulfide bonds that might form. LÄS MER
12. Exploring the Role of the PDZ Domain in a Supramodule
Sammanfattning : The postsynaptic density (PSD) is a large, dense and membraneless compartment of proteins associated below the postsynaptic membrane bilayer, and which constantly undergoes morphological alteration in response to synaptic activity. Formation of PSD is associated with liquid-liquid phase separation of scaffold proteins in complex with other PSD proteins. LÄS MER

15. The relationship between orthology, protein domain architecture and protein function
Sammanfattning : Lacking experimental data, protein function is often predicted from evolutionary and protein structure theory. Under the 'domain grammar' hypothesis the function of a protein follows from the domains it encodes. LÄS MER
